Dominating US Markets: The Best ETFs for Your Portfolio

Investing in US markets can be a lucrative endeavor, but navigating the vast landscape of opportunities can feel daunting. Thankfully, Exchange Traded Funds (ETFs) offer a streamlined and diversified approach to capturing market gains. These baskets of securities track specific indices or sectors, allowing investors to efficiently gain exposure a wide range of US companies with a single purchase. For those seeking to excel in the US market, selecting the right ETFs is paramount.

A well-constructed portfolio should include a mix of value ETFs that align with your investment goals and risk tolerance. Consider broad market ETFs like the SPDR S&P 500 ETF (SPY) for comprehensive exposure to the US stock market, or sector-specific ETFs such as the Vanguard Information Technology ETF (VGT) should you to capitalize on the technology boom. Remember to continuously monitor your portfolio and make adjustments as needed to ensure it remains aligned with your financial objectives.

  • Conduct due diligence before investing in any ETF.
  • Analyze the costs associated with each ETF, as they can influence your overall returns.
  • Allocate assets across different sectors to mitigate risk and enhance potential gains.

Global Investment Trends: Leading US, Canadian, European, and Asian ETFs

Investing in a global portfolio has shifted towards an increasingly popular strategy as investors recognize the vast opportunities for growth in international markets. Broadening your investment holdings across different continents can help mitigate risk and enhance returns. In this article, we'll explore some of the top ETFs offering exposure to prominent markets in the US, Canada, Europe, and Asia.

  • Developing Markets ETFs: These funds focus on enterprises in countries with high growth prospects.
  • Developed Markets ETFs: For a more established approach, these ETFs track major stock markets like the US, Canada, Europe, and Japan.
  • Sector-Specific ETFs: Focus on specific industries such as technology, healthcare, or energy across global markets.
